Over 570k displaced in Pakistan army operations: Official

369970_Pakistani-dispacedThe number of people who have been displaced as a result of the Pakistani army’s ongoing military campaign against Taliban militants in North Waziristan province has exceeded 570,000, an official says.

Speaking in a press conference on Friday, Syed Mohsin Ali, Commissioner of Bannu, a town along Pakistan’s tribal belt bordering Afghanistan, said 5,72,5295 people, belonging to 44,600 families have been registered so far as Internally Displaced Persons (IDP).

He also noted that some 28,000 families have been each provided with the financial support of Rs 12,000 (USD 121).

Meanwhile, Brigadier Aftab, an army spokesman in Bannu, stated that that more than 70 percent of the displaced people in the region were provided with essential items such as food.

The Pakistani army began the offensive against militant hideouts in the volatile North Waziristan tribal region on June 15.

The operation came after a raid by the pro-Taliban militants on Karachi’s Jinnah International Airport on June 8, in which 37 people were killed. On June 9, the militants also carried out another attack on a training center outside the airport in Karachi.

Pro-Taliban militants have carried out numerous attacks against security forces as well as civilians and managed to spread their influence in various regions of the country, despite sporadic offensives by the Pakistani army.
